Output 20d9624a808076b56389c15d56d34f0128fb60d6575dfc1abd7e17ecfc6938ef:1

value
185008
script pubkey
OP_0 OP_PUSHBYTES_20 e0fa9e5a37593420547f5b83662bc46a9527fdfc
address
bc1qurafuk3hty6zq4rltwpkv27yd22j0l0uk9a596
transaction
20d9624a808076b56389c15d56d34f0128fb60d6575dfc1abd7e17ecfc6938ef
spent
true